public String verificaCargue() {
   String rta = "";
   Connection con = null;
   ResultSet rs = null;
   ConexionBD objetoConexion = null;
   CallableStatement cs = null;
   String sql = "";
   try {
     objetoConexion = new ConexionBD();
     con =
         objetoConexion.generarConexionOracle(
             GeneralDao.USUARIO_BD,
             GeneralDao.PASSWORD_BD,
             GeneralDao.NAME_SERVER,
             GeneralDao.NET_SERVICE,
             GeneralDao.ROOT_CONNECT);
     sql = "{ ? = call FX_VER_CARGUE_INFCADE }\n";
     cs = con.prepareCall(sql);
     cs.registerOutParameter(1, Types.VARCHAR);
     cs.execute();
     rta = cs.getString(1);
     cs.close();
   } catch (Exception e) {
     System.out.println("Error Sia_InformeCadeDao.verificaCargue " + e);
   } finally {
     objetoConexion.eliminacionOracle(con);
   }
   return rta;
 }
 public String insertaInforme(Sia_InformeCadeTo objTo) {
   String rta = "";
   Connection con = null;
   ResultSet rs = null;
   ConexionBD objetoConexion = null;
   CallableStatement cs = null;
   int resultado = -1;
   String sql = "";
   try {
     objetoConexion = new ConexionBD();
     con =
         objetoConexion.generarConexionOracle(
             GeneralDao.USUARIO_BD,
             GeneralDao.PASSWORD_BD,
             GeneralDao.NAME_SERVER,
             GeneralDao.NET_SERVICE,
             GeneralDao.ROOT_CONNECT);
     sql += "{? = call FX_INSERTA_EXPEDIENTE(";
     sql += "                                p_arc_Nombre                  => ? ,";
     sql += "                                p_arc_fecini                  => ? ,";
     sql += "                                p_arc_fecfin                  => ? ,";
     sql += "                                p_arc_Codigo                  => ? ,";
     sql += "                                p_arc_Folios                  => ? ,";
     sql += "                                p_arc_Comentarios             => ? ,";
     sql += "                                p_arc_Cara                    => ? ,";
     sql += "                                p_arc_Archivador              => ? ,";
     sql += "                                p_arc_Cajon                   => ? ,";
     sql += "                                p_arc_Codigoexp               => ? ,";
     sql += "                                p_arc_Consecutivo             => ? ,";
     sql += "                                p_deps_Id                     => ? ,";
     sql += "                                p_sop_Id                      => ? ,";
     sql += "                                p_arc_Signaturatopografica    => ? ,";
     sql += "                                p_cade_puntoAten              => ? ,";
     sql += "                                p_cade_Responsable            => ? ,";
     sql += "                                p_cade_Mes                    => ? ,";
     sql += "                                p_cade_Anno                   => ? ";
     sql += "                            )}";
     cs = con.prepareCall(sql);
     cs.registerOutParameter(1, Types.VARCHAR);
     cs.setString(2, objTo.getArc_Nombre());
     cs.setString(3, objTo.getArc_fecini());
     cs.setString(4, objTo.getArc_fecfin());
     cs.setString(5, objTo.getArc_Codigo());
     cs.setString(6, objTo.getArc_Folios());
     cs.setString(7, objTo.getArc_Comentarios());
     cs.setString(8, objTo.getArc_Cara());
     cs.setString(9, objTo.getArc_Archivador());
     cs.setString(10, objTo.getArc_Cajon());
     cs.setString(11, objTo.getArc_Codigoexp());
     cs.setString(12, objTo.getArc_Consecutivo());
     cs.setInt(13, Integer.parseInt(objTo.getDeps_Id()));
     cs.setString(14, objTo.getSop_Id());
     cs.setString(15, objTo.getArc_Signaturatopografica());
     cs.setString(16, objTo.getCade_puntoAten());
     cs.setString(17, objTo.getCade_Responsable());
     cs.setString(18, objTo.getCade_Mes());
     cs.setString(19, objTo.getCade_Anno());
     cs.execute();
     rta = cs.getString(1);
     cs.close();
   } catch (Exception e) {
     System.out.println("Error Sia_InformeCadeDao.insertaInforme " + e);
   } finally {
     try {
       con.close();
     } catch (Exception e) {
     }
   }
   return rta;
 }